About

Milan Onderka is a scholar working on Water Science and Technology, Global and Planetary Change and Environmental Engineering. According to data from OpenAlex, Milan Onderka has authored 28 papers receiving a total of 482 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Water Science and Technology, 12 papers in Global and Planetary Change and 10 papers in Environmental Engineering. Recurrent topics in Milan Onderka's work include Hydrology and Watershed Management Studies (14 papers), Climate variability and models (5 papers) and Hydrological Forecasting Using AI (5 papers). Milan Onderka is often cited by papers focused on Hydrology and Watershed Management Studies (14 papers), Climate variability and models (5 papers) and Hydrological Forecasting Using AI (5 papers). Milan Onderka collaborates with scholars based in Slovakia, Netherlands and Germany. Milan Onderka's co-authors include Pavla Pekárová, Andréas Krein, Lucien Hoffmann, S. Wrede, Marek Rodný, Pavol Miklánek, Ján Pekár, Laurent Pfister, Núria Martínez‐Carreras and Pavol Nejedlík and has published in prestigious journ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Journal of Hydrology.
